Planning application
26/02685/ELEGDO
Overhead Lines Hatchery Cottages Butteryhaugh Northumberland
Proposal
Relocation of a single span of HV overhead conductor spanning the river, and associated x3 pole supports, to the east by up to 30m, to facilitate the Environment Agency flood defence enhancement works. Additionally the H pole support for Kielder Hatchery pole mounted substation, will be relocated from adjacent the river within the flood defence, to the car park for the cottages. Reference: ENQ23254920

What happens while it is decided
The process from here
This application is with Northumberland National Park for determination. The council publicises it, consults neighbours and technical bodies where required, and weighs the responses against local and national planning policy.
The statutory target is eight weeks for most applications and thirteen for major development, though extensions of time are common. Comments carry most weight while the case is undecided, so check the council portal for the deadline if you want to respond.
